Peering the Body from Sound Waves: The Application of Ultrasound Scanners in the Medical Field

Ultrasonic scanners are a common medical device that can generate images of internal organs through the reflection of sound waves. In modern medicine, ultrasound scanners are widely used in various medical examinations and treatments, including gynecological examinations, cardiac examinations, liver examinations, etc. Next, we will peek into the body from sound waves and explore the application of ultrasound scanners in the medical field.

Ultrasonic scanners were first invented in the 1950s, using high-frequency sound waves to generate images inside the body. Compared to other medical imaging technologies, ultrasound scanners have many advantages. Firstly, it is a non-invasive examination method that does not require surgery or injection of contrast agents, thus reducing the risk. Secondly, it can generate images in real-time, allowing doctors to observe the condition of the lesion in real-time during examination, and make diagnosis and treatment. In addition, ultrasound scanners have lower costs, are easy to operate, and do not emit radiation to patients.

Ultrasound scanners are widely used in gynecological examinations. It can check the size, shape, and position of the uterus and ovaries to see if there are tumors, cysts, and other diseases. In the prenatal examination of pregnant women, ultrasound scanners can observe the fetal development, head circumference, abdominal circumference, and limb length to determine whether there are any abnormalities. In addition, ultrasound scanners can also assist doctors in performing induced abortion surgery.

In cardiac examination, ultrasound scanners can generate three-dimensional images of the heart, helping doctors observe the size, shape, and function of the heart. Through the examination of an ultrasound scanner, doctors can determine whether there are diseases such as heart disease, myocardial lesions, and heart ischemia. At the same time, ultrasound scanners can also help doctors observe the flow of blood in the heart and the condition of heart valves.

In liver examination, ultrasound scanners can help doctors observe the size, shape, and structure of the liver. Ultrasound scanners are widely used in the medical field, and are used in various diagnostic and treatment processes, from gynecological examination to liver examination, from cardiac examination to tumor examination, and can be seen in almost all medical fields.

Among them, the most common use is for fetal monitoring. Through the imaging technology of ultrasound scanners, doctors can observe the development and health status of the fetus in the mother's body, and also detect whether the fetus has abnormalities and diseases. The emergence of this technology has greatly reduced maternal and infant mortality rates, and also helps doctors better understand the condition of the fetus and provide more accurate treatment.

In addition, ultrasound scanners are also widely used in the diagnosis and treatment of cardiovascular diseases. Doctors can conduct ultrasound examinations of the heart to understand its function and structure, and diagnose whether there are heart diseases. This technology is very important because cardiovascular disease is currently one of the largest causes of death worldwide, and early diagnosis and treatment can avoid worsening the condition and improve patient survival.

In addition, ultrasound scanners can also be used for the examination of the liver and pancreas, which are very important organs, but due to their deep location, it is difficult to observe their condition through routine examination. Using an ultrasound scanner can easily observe the condition of these organs, detect lesions and abnormalities in a timely manner, and improve the accuracy of diagnosis.

In short, ultrasound scanners play a very important role in modern medicine, as they can help doctors accurately diagnose diseases, treat patients in a timely manner, and improve treatment effectiveness and patient survival rate. Meanwhile, with the continuous progress of technology, the imaging technology of ultrasound scanners is also constantly improving, and it will continue to play an irreplaceable role in the medical field.
